6. Recurring payments and subscriptions
6.1 Overview
AllSquads supports three recurring payment models, each with different commitments. The model for a particular class will be clearly disclosed before you confirm payment.
| Model | Commitment and cancellation rules |
|---|---|
| Term upfront | You pay the full term price at booking. No recurring charges. Cancellation is governed by the class cancellation policy. |
| Term instalment | You commit to the full term and pay in scheduled instalments (for example, weekly). You cannot cancel the instalment plan mid-term. Failed payments are retried automatically and you and the Organiser are notified. |
| Open-ended subscription | You are charged on a recurring schedule (for example, weekly) until you cancel. A notice period set by the Organiser may apply. You will not be charged after your notice period ends. |
6.2 Auto-renew on term classes
Where the Organiser has enabled auto-renew for a term class, and you opt in at checkout, you authorise AllSquads to charge your saved payment method for the next term when it becomes available. You may turn off auto-renew from your dashboard at any time before the next term is billed.
6.3 Disclosure at checkout
Before you confirm any recurring payment, we will disclose: the amount, the frequency, the first charge date, the expected number of payments (where a term is fixed), the cancellation rules that apply, and where relevant the notice period. You authorise us to collect each scheduled payment from your saved payment method.
6.4 Failed payments
If a scheduled payment fails, we will automatically retry the payment up to three (3) times over seven (7) days and will notify you. If all retries fail your enrolment may be suspended. You remain liable for the instalments for the remainder of the term (for term instalment plans), or for any charges that accrued up to the date of cancellation (for subscriptions).
6.5 Cancelling a subscription
You may cancel an open-ended subscription at any time from your dashboard. The cancellation takes effect at the end of the notice period set by the Organiser, if any. Sessions scheduled during the notice period remain payable.
6.6 Changes to recurring pricing
The Organiser may change the price of an open-ended subscription on not less than thirty (30) days notice. If you do not wish to continue at the new price you may cancel before the new price takes effect. Locked-in term instalment plans will not be re-priced during the committed term.
7. Platform credits
7.1 What credits are
AllSquads credits are a platform currency used for refunds, cancellation credits, promotional adjustments and pre-purchased credit top-ups. One (1) credit equals one Australian Dollar (A$1).
7.2 Credits are club-scoped
Credits issued by a particular Organiser can only be used to book Activities or purchase products offered by that same Organiser. Credits are not transferable between Organisers, cannot be combined across clubs, and cannot be redeemed for cash.
7.3 Expiry
Credits expire twelve (12) months after the date they are issued unless the Organiser specifies a different expiry period in the Class Listing (which cannot be less than three months). Expired credits cannot be reinstated.
7.4 Using credits
Credits are applied automatically or selected by you at checkout, to the value of the booking or up to the remaining credit balance — whichever is lower. Credits cannot be used to offset scheduled Stripe instalment charges on existing term instalment plans.
7.5 Cancellation credits vs refunds
The Organiser sets the cancellation policy for each Activity. Some policies provide a refund to your original payment method; others issue credits of equivalent value. The policy that applies to your booking is the policy shown at the time you made the booking, and it will be shown to you again when you cancel.
8. Session packs
8.1 What a session pack is
A session pack is a pre-purchased bundle of sessions sold by an Organiser at a discounted per-session rate. Session packs are session-based, not dollar-based — one session in the pack entitles you to book one eligible Activity at that Organiser.
8.2 Scope
Unless the Organiser specifies otherwise in the Class Listing, a session pack may be used for any class at the same or lower price point as the class at which the pack was purchased, offered by the same Organiser.
8.3 Expiry
Session packs expire twelve (12) months from the date of purchase. Unused sessions at expiry are forfeit and are not redeemable for cash or credits.
8.4 Booking requirement
You must book at least one eligible session at the time you purchase a session pack. You may book additional sessions at the time of purchase or later from your dashboard.
8.5 Cancelling a session booked from a pack
If you cancel a session within the Organiser's cancellation policy, the session credit is reinstated into your pack. If you cancel outside the cancellation policy, the session credit is forfeit.
